97 static int
98 exec_aout_imgact(imgp)
99 struct image_params *imgp;
100 {
101 const struct exec *a_out = (const struct exec *) imgp->image_header;
102 struct vmspace *vmspace;
103 struct vnode *vp;
104 vm_map_t map;
105 vm_object_t object;
106 vm_offset_t text_end, data_end;
107 unsigned long virtual_offset;
108 unsigned long file_offset;
109 unsigned long bss_size;
110 int error;
111
112 GIANT_REQUIRED;
113
114 /*
115 * Linux and *BSD binaries look very much alike,
116 * only the machine id is different:
117 * 0x64 for Linux, 0x86 for *BSD, 0x00 for BSDI.
118 * NetBSD is in network byte order.. ugh.
119 */
120 if (((a_out->a_magic >> 16) & 0xff) != 0x86 &&
121 ((a_out->a_magic >> 16) & 0xff) != 0 &&
122 ((((int)ntohl(a_out->a_magic)) >> 16) & 0xff) != 0x86)
123 return -1;
124
125 /*
126 * Set file/virtual offset based on a.out variant.
127 * We do two cases: host byte order and network byte order
128 * (for NetBSD compatibility)
129 */
130 switch ((int)(a_out->a_magic & 0xffff)) {
131 case ZMAGIC:
132 virtual_offset = 0;
133 if (a_out->a_text) {
134 file_offset = PAGE_SIZE;
135 } else {
136 /* Bill's "screwball mode" */
137 file_offset = 0;
138 }
139 break;
140 case QMAGIC:
141 virtual_offset = PAGE_SIZE;
142 file_offset = 0;
143 /* Pass PS_STRINGS for BSD/OS binaries only. */
144 if (N_GETMID(*a_out) == MID_ZERO)
145 imgp->ps_strings = aout_sysvec.sv_psstrings;
146 break;
147 default:
148 /* NetBSD compatibility */
149 switch ((int)(ntohl(a_out->a_magic) & 0xffff)) {
150 case ZMAGIC:
151 case QMAGIC:
152 virtual_offset = PAGE_SIZE;
153 file_offset = 0;
154 break;
155 default:
156 return (-1);
157 }
158 }
159
160 bss_size = roundup(a_out->a_bss, PAGE_SIZE);
161
162 /*
163 * Check various fields in header for validity/bounds.
164 */
165 if (/* entry point must lay with text region */
166 a_out->a_entry < virtual_offset ||
167 a_out->a_entry >= virtual_offset + a_out->a_text ||
168
169 /* text and data size must each be page rounded */
170 a_out->a_text & PAGE_MASK || a_out->a_data & PAGE_MASK)
171 return (-1);
172
173 /* text + data can't exceed file size */
174 if (a_out->a_data + a_out->a_text > imgp->attr->va_size)
175 return (EFAULT);
176
177 /*
178 * text/data/bss must not exceed limits
179 */
180 mtx_assert(&Giant, MA_OWNED);
181 if (/* text can't exceed maximum text size */
182 a_out->a_text > maxtsiz ||
183
184 /* data + bss can't exceed rlimit */
185 a_out->a_data + bss_size >
186 imgp->proc->p_rlimit[RLIMIT_DATA].rlim_cur)
187 return (ENOMEM);
188
189 /* copy in arguments and/or environment from old process */
190 error = exec_extract_strings(imgp);
191 if (error)
192 return (error);
193
194 /*
195 * Destroy old process VM and create a new one (with a new stack)
196 */
197 exec_new_vmspace(imgp, &aout_sysvec);
198
199 /*
200 * The vm space can be changed by exec_new_vmspace
201 */
202 vmspace = imgp->proc->p_vmspace;
203
204 vp = imgp->vp;
205 object = imgp->object;
206 map = &vmspace->vm_map;
207 vm_map_lock(map);
208 vm_object_reference(object);
209
210 text_end = virtual_offset + a_out->a_text;
211 error = vm_map_insert(map, object,
212 file_offset,
213 virtual_offset, text_end,
214 VM_PROT_READ | VM_PROT_EXECUTE, VM_PROT_ALL,
215 MAP_COPY_ON_WRITE | MAP_PREFAULT);
216 if (error) {
217 vm_map_unlock(map);
218 return (error);
219 }
220 data_end = text_end + a_out->a_data;
221 if (a_out->a_data) {
222 vm_object_reference(object);
223 error = vm_map_insert(map, object,
224 file_offset + a_out->a_text,
225 text_end, data_end,
226 VM_PROT_ALL, VM_PROT_ALL,
227 MAP_COPY_ON_WRITE | MAP_PREFAULT);
228 if (error) {
229 vm_map_unlock(map);
230 return (error);
231 }
232 }
233
234 if (bss_size) {
235 error = vm_map_insert(map, NULL, 0,
236 data_end, data_end + bss_size,
237 VM_PROT_ALL, VM_PROT_ALL, 0);
238 if (error) {
239 vm_map_unlock(map);
240 return (error);
241 }
242 }
243 vm_map_unlock(map);
244
245 /* Fill in process VM information */
246 vmspace->vm_tsize = a_out->a_text >> PAGE_SHIFT;
247 vmspace->vm_dsize = (a_out->a_data + bss_size) >> PAGE_SHIFT;
248 vmspace->vm_taddr = (caddr_t) (uintptr_t) virtual_offset;
249 vmspace->vm_daddr = (caddr_t) (uintptr_t)
250 (virtual_offset + a_out->a_text);
251
252 /* Fill in image_params */
253 imgp->interpreted = 0;
254 imgp->entry_addr = a_out->a_entry;
255
256 imgp->proc->p_sysent = &aout_sysvec;
257
258 return (0);
259 }

261 /*
262 * Dump core, into a file named as described in the comments for
263 * expand_name(), unless the process was setuid/setgid.
264 */
265 int
266 aout_coredump(td, vp, limit)
267 register struct thread *td;
268 register struct vnode *vp;
269 off_t limit;
270 {
271 struct proc *p = td->td_proc;
272 register struct ucred *cred = td->td_ucred;
273 register struct vmspace *vm = p->p_vmspace;
274 char *tempuser;
275 int error;
276
277 if (ctob((uarea_pages + kstack_pages)
278 + vm->vm_dsize + vm->vm_ssize) >= limit)
279 return (EFAULT);
280 tempuser = malloc(ctob(uarea_pages + kstack_pages), M_TEMP,
281 M_WAITOK | M_ZERO);
282 if (tempuser == NULL)
283 return (ENOMEM);
284 PROC_LOCK(p);
285 fill_kinfo_proc(p, &p->p_uarea->u_kproc);
286 PROC_UNLOCK(p);
287 bcopy(p->p_uarea, tempuser, sizeof(struct user));
288 bcopy(td->td_frame,
289 tempuser + ctob(uarea_pages) +
290 ((caddr_t)td->td_frame - (caddr_t)td->td_kstack),
291 sizeof(struct trapframe));
292 error = vn_rdwr(UIO_WRITE, vp, (caddr_t)tempuser,
293 ctob(uarea_pages + kstack_pages),
294 (off_t)0, UIO_SYSSPACE, IO_UNIT, cred, NOCRED,
295 (int *)NULL, td);
296 free(tempuser, M_TEMP);
297 if (error == 0)
298 error = vn_rdwr(UIO_WRITE, vp, vm->vm_daddr,
299 (int)ctob(vm->vm_dsize),
300 (off_t)ctob(uarea_pages + kstack_pages), UIO_USERSPACE,
301 IO_UNIT | IO_DIRECT, cred, NOCRED, (int *) NULL, td);
302 if (error == 0)
303 error = vn_rdwr_inchunks(UIO_WRITE, vp,
304 (caddr_t)trunc_page(p->p_sysent->sv_usrstack -
305 ctob(vm->vm_ssize)), round_page(ctob(vm->vm_ssize)),
306 (off_t)ctob(uarea_pages + kstack_pages) +
307 ctob(vm->vm_dsize), UIO_USERSPACE,
308 IO_UNIT | IO_DIRECT, cred, NOCRED, (int *) NULL, td);
309 return (error);
310 }
